Types of Cat Flaps Professionals Commonly Install:

cat flap maintenance flap installers are experienced in fitting a broad range of cat flap types to suit various needs and budgets. Here are some common types they work with:
Standard Cat Flaps: These are one of the most basic and affordable type, featuring an easy flap that swings open when pressed. They use basic access however do not have security features and draft exemption.Magnetic Cat Flaps: These flaps need a magnetic collar on the cat to open the flap, avoiding stray animals from entering.Microchip Cat Flaps: These innovative flaps are triggered by your cat's unique microchip, offering safe access just to your pet and avoiding entry from other animals. They offer the highest level of security and control.Infrared Cat Flaps: Similar to microchip flaps, these utilize an infrared sensing unit to spot a special collar used by your cat.DualScan Cat Flaps: These advanced flaps use programmable entry and exit controls, permitting you to set curfews or limit entry while permitting exit, or vice-versa.Tunnel Cat Flaps: Designed for installation in walls or thicker doors, these flaps frequently include tunnel extensions to bridge the gap and create a weather-sealed passage.

The Cost of Professional Cat Flap Installation

The cost of cat flap installation by a professional can differ depending on numerous elements:
Type of Cat Flap: More sophisticated flaps, like microchip and DualScan models, are generally more costly to acquire and might need slightly more complicated installation, possibly impacting labor costs.Door or Wall Material: Installation into standard wooden doors is usually cheaper than setting up into glass, UPVC, composite doors, or brick walls, as these products require customized tools and strategies. Glass setups frequently incur extra costs as they may require specialist glazing services.Intricacy of Installation: Difficult or unusual setups, such as through very thick walls, might need more effort and time, increasing the labor cost.Area: Prices can vary geographically depending upon local cat flap installer labor rates and need.Installer's Rates: Different installers will have differing pricing structures.
It's always best to acquire an in-depth quote from a few installers to get a precise estimate for your specific requirements. Q: How long does cat flap installation typically take?
A: A basic cat flap installation in a wooden pet-friendly door installation can typically be completed within 1-2 hours. More intricate setups, such as into glass or brick, may take longer. The installer will have the ability to give you a more accurate time estimate after examining your specific requirements.
Q: Can cat flaps be set up in glass doors or windows?
A: Yes, cat flaps can be set up in glass, but it generally requires specialist skills and devices. Installers often work with glaziers to cut a precise hole in the glass and install the flap. This kind of installation is generally more expensive.
Q: Will installing a cat flap revoke my door warranty?
A: Potentially, yes. Cutting into a door can void the producer's service warranty. It's a good idea to inspect your door warranty documents before continuing. If you are worried, discuss this with the installer and consider picking a place that minimizes service warranty ramifications, or choosing for a flap that can be set up in an existing panel without modifying the primary door structure, if possible.
Q: What if my cat is reluctant to utilize the brand-new cat flap?
A: Most felines adapt quickly to cat flaps, however some may require motivation. Installers are experts in cat flaps, not always cat behaviorists, however they may provide basic advice or point you to resources. You can utilize treats, toys, or pheromone sprays to encourage your cat to explore and use the flap. Progressive intro, beginning with the flap propped open, can also assist.
